7390 freezing

Hi there!

My girlfriend has a Nokia 7390, and ever since she bought it it has been covered in problems.

The most anoying one is when the phone screen turns compleetly white, and nothing can be done to the phone. This accure during calls and during standby. No one can call to it, thus you get forwarded directly to the answering machine.

The only solution is to remove the battery.

The phone has been away to service 3 times. Each time they say that she has to many SMS in the phone, or that the battery power is to low. (maybe 1/3 left) Then they have updated the software and told her to delete some sms.

But now she has 100 sms tops, and the phone is still acting up!

Anyone ever had this problem? Anyone with a solution?

Re: 7390 freezing

Have you tried updating it's firmware? Many problems can be solved by doing that.

www.nokia.com/softwareupdate

An old sim card can also cause problems so it may be worth getting that swapped over.
